Rainham (Essex) station prioritizes passenger comfort with a number of useful facilities. Ticketing is seamless with electronic ticket machines and the added convenience of collecting pre-purchased tickets. The ticket office operates on weekdays from 06:15 to 09:50—ideal for early morning travelers. Accessibility is a notable feature; the station proudly offers step-free access across its premises. There are five accessible parking spaces to ensure easy access for those with mobility challenges. Induction loops and accessible toilets located on Platform 2 cater to the needs of all travelers.
Though lacking a waiting room or onsite shops, Platform 2 features refreshment facilities for that caffeine kick pre-journey, and free public Wi-Fi keeps you connected on the go. While there's no ATM machine, secure bicycle storage with CCTV protection is available for cyclists. Safety is prioritized with CCTV monitoring throughout the site.

While Woodgrange Park may not boast an extensive range of amenities, it does provide essential services to ensure a comfortable travel experience. Tickets can be easily purchased and collected from on-site machines, which are accessible to all travelers, including those with disabilities. For those with hearing impairments, the induction loop system allows for smoother communication. However, travelers should note the absence of refreshment facilities and waiting lounges, so planning ahead is suggested if you're in need of a snack or a place to rest before your journey.
The station takes pride in its step-free access, creating an inclusive environment for travelers of all capabilities. CCTV cameras cover both the bicycle storage area and the station to ensure passenger safety. Regrettably, there are no available accessible taxis or parking spaces specifically designated for those with mobility impairments, so it may be wise to plan accordingly if special arrangements are needed. Fortunately, trained staff are present to offer on-the-spot assistance and general inquiries seven days a week, ensuring your journey with the Overground is as smooth as possible.
Strategically positioned, Woodgrange Park provides seamless travel connections via both rail replacement bus services and proximity to nearby metro stations. For those seeking to continue their journeys eastward to Barking or westward towards Walthamstow Central, there are convenient bus services just down the road from the station. Meanwhile, Manor Park's National Rail station is a short 7-minute walk away, affording you further travel options.
